City in the Sahara (Part 2 of 2) Into the Niger Bend (Part 1 of 2) NOTE: "Michel Verne wrote L’étonnante aventure de la mission Barsac (The Astonishing Adventure of the Barsac Mission, 1914) years after his father’s death from a fragment bequeathed to him entitled Voyage d’études (Study Trip)." quote from NAJVS Plot Synopsis: (courtesy of D. Kytasaari - http://epguides.com/djk/JulesVerne/works.shtml) A mission into French West Africa nearly ends in disaster when its members are captured and brought to Blackland, a mysterious city in the desert.
